Danpd Posted June 16, 2016 Report Share Posted June 16, 2016 They are priced comparable to any other cut rifled barrel in the UK, expect to pay around £390 inc vat for a blank. They have also gone back to using the Barmond 416 stainless which Border originally used before Geoff switched to an alternate supplier.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

srvet Posted July 2, 2016 Report Share Posted July 2, 2016 As far as I know the old Border employees split with some going south to brummy Sassen and others staying in Dumfries and Galloway to start GB barrels. Essentially at this time Sassen produce button rifled and GB cut rifled tubes. If I am wrong in these thoughts then I would welcome being corrected.
